Out of Hours Primary Care

We provide all Primary Medical & Nursing Care services at times when GP practices in Derby City & Derbyshire County are closed. For a population of approximately 960,000 covering approximately 133 practices including Call Handling & Triage.

Urgent Care Centres

Access to both Urgent Care Centres is via the following routes:-

Patients may choose to access the service directly by presenting at the Urgent Care Centre (i.e. the patient can ‘Walk in’). If this occurs the patient will be triaged by staff at the centre and receive treatment as appropriate to their need, in accordance with National Quality Standards. However, as opposed to the other bases we operate within the Out of Hours service, the services provided at both Urgent Care Centres are commissioned as ‘Walk-in’ facilities and this method of access is advertised to patients.

North High Peak Urgent Care Centre at New Mills in association with North Peak Practice Based Commissioning Group and Derbyshire County PCT.

Swadlincote Urgent Care Centre located within Swadlincote Health Centre in association with Derbyshire County Primary Care Trust.

Community Hospitals

Derbyshire Health United (DHU) works in partnership with Derbyshire Community Health Services (Provider Arm of Derbyshire County PCT) and provides medical services to the 12 Community Hospitals covering Out of Hours and some In Hours services.

Derbyshire Constabulary –
Provision of Medical Care and Associated Medical Services in its Custody Centres combined with a Forensic Physician Service.

Nurses at custody suite

DHU provide medical care and associated Medical Services in custody suites combined with a forensic medical service. This includes the provision of nurses within the custody suites as well as forensic physicians to attend the suites and scenes of crime.

The service includes the provision of call handling, clinical advice and face to face consultations and provides a comprehensive 24/7 to police constabularies. As with all DHU services, this is delivered to our high standards of clinical and information governance.


Derbyshire County PCT –
Provision of Prison Healthcare

Services are provided to HMP Foston Hall through daily morning surgeries and the provision of Out of Hours services through an on call service level agreement, including support from clinicians on an advisory basis. Training has been provided in conjunction with the prison service to clinical staff supporting the prison contract to ensure that the skills that they present are up to date and meet the challenging needs of the contract.
